Local traffic impacts through next week: Restrictions and impassable areas from County Road 4 to County Road 26
Work on Pipe 6 has gone better than expected! With plans to have that area passable today, crews are planning to get started right away on Pipe 5. That means there will be a hard closure at the Pipe 5 site through the weekend, including overnights and Sunday when workers are not present. Residents and local traffic will need to find an alternate route around it—you may have to come from the opposite direction you're used to taking, depending on your location and path of travel.
Crews are planning to have Pipe 5 done by Tuesday, weather permitting, and then they'll continue to Pipe 7. When they start on Pipe 7, which is at the intersection of Highway 114 and County Road 4, expect additional restrictions to/from County Road 4 for several days. You likely will not be able to enter or exit from County Road 4 and will need to use an alternate route around to access north or south of the culvert site.
A reminder that all construction activities and local traffic impacts are weather dependent and subject to change.
Thru-traffic, please follow the detour route on I-94, Highway 29 and Highway 55.
We have two years of projects scheduled on Highway 114. This year's project includes culvert replacements between Highway 55 and I-94, and roundabout construction at the intersection of Highway 27 and Highway 114. Next year, we'll come back to resurface the entire roadway.
